Output 517a0fc0720316843b80d7e34f0bc7a20b407aec2de70c36e76656f8fde75460:0

value
2946954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 242b3df2ff0053677ae49093c281906e3838f230 OP_EQUAL
address
34zG3xPJaWBWVpiyfhQhDVX6bDk1J9CCi5
transaction
517a0fc0720316843b80d7e34f0bc7a20b407aec2de70c36e76656f8fde75460
spent
true